客户端限制只能上传jpg格式图片的js代码
function checkPhoto(fnUpload)
{
var filename = fnUpload.value;
alert(filename);
var mime = filename.toLowerCase().substr(filename.lastIndexOf("."));
if(mime!=".jpg")
{
alert("请选择jpg格式的照片上传");
fnUpload.outerHTML=fnUpload.outerHTML;
}
}
相关推荐
-
客户端限制只能上传jpg格式图片的js代码
复制代码 代码如下: function checkPhoto(fnUpload) { var filename = fnUpload.value; alert(filename); var mime = filename.toLowerCase().substr(filename.lastIndexOf(".")); if(mime!=".jpg") { alert("请选择jpg格式的照片上传"); fnUpload.outerHTML=fnU
-
微信小程序之批量上传并压缩图片的实例代码
具体内容如下所示: 首先,要在.wxml文件里面创建一个canvas,作用是承载压缩的图片,以供上传的时候获取 这个canvas不能隐藏,否则没效果,可以将其移至屏幕外. <canvas canvas-id='attendCanvasId' class='myCanvas'></canvas> 然后呢,就是.js文件里面的方法了 // 点击加_压缩 takePhoto: function () { var that = this; let imgViewList = that.da
-
图片上传即时显示缩略图的js代码
<script language="javascript" type="text/javascript"> var allowExt = ['jpg', 'gif', 'bmp', 'png', 'jpeg']; var preivew = function(file, container){ try{ var pic = new Picture(file, container); }catch(e){ alert(e); } } //缩略图类定义 va
-
TP3.2批量上传文件或图片 同名冲突问题的解决方法
本文实例为大家分享了TP3.2批量上传文件或图片的具体代码,并解决了同名冲突问题,供大家参考,具体内容如下 1.html <form action="{:U('Upload/index')}" enctype="multipart/form-data" method="post" > <p><input type="file" id="file3" name="ID[
-
在django中图片上传的格式校验及大小方法
如下所示: Uploadfiles = request.FILES.get('参数', '') for i in Uploadfiles : # 图片大小的属性 i.size suffix = os.path.splitext(i.name)[1] if not suffix: return False elif suffix.lower() == '.jpeg' or suffix.lower() == ".png" or suffix.lower() == ".jpg&q
-
Maven项目web多图片上传及格式验证的实现
先来展示一下效果 客户在添加的时候进入添加页面,需要上传文件时的相关页面及代码 注:前端页面重要代码,multiple的作用是支持多图片上传,此处点击事件一定要使用onchange事件,切记不要误用onclick事件!! 注:<c:forTokens>标签的作用是以 delims 中的值分割循环遍历 以下为前端页面对应的onchange事件的代码及解析 //jQuery函数 对应上面的onchange事件 function uploadFile() { //由于该JSP页面只有一个表单,因此只
-
c#多图片上传并生成缩略图的实例代码
前台代码: 复制代码 代码如下: <%@ Page Language="C#" AutoEventWireup="true" CodeFile="upload.aspx.cs" Inherits="upload" %> <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head runat=&q
-
vue+springboot上传文件、图片、视频及回显到前端详解
目录 效果图 设计逻辑 数据库表 前端vue html js代码 前端思路 储存文件信息 上传文件对象 后端上传下载代码 完整代码 workinfo.vue SubmitHomeworkController 总结 效果图 预览: 设计逻辑 数据库表 前端vue html <div class="right-pannel"> <div class="data-box"> <!--上传的作业--> <div style=&quo
-
php+ajax实现异步上传文件或图片功能
本文为大家分享了ajax异步上传文件或图片功能的具体代码,供大家参考,具体内容如下 //html代码 <form enctype="multipart/form-data" id="upForm"> <input type="file" name="file" ><br><br> <input type="button" value="提交&q
-
微信js-sdk上传与下载图片接口用法示例
本文实例讲述了微信js-sdk上传与下载图片接口用法.分享给大家供大家参考,具体如下: 前提已经在wx.config()中,将图片接口验证通过. 微信js-sdk 中上传图片接口(uploadImage)和下载图片接口(downloadImage)都是针对微信服务器本身的.以官方文档为准 注: 1.使用chooseImage接口获取到微信客户端图片地址的与都是 weixin://xxxx 2.上传图片有效期3天,可用微信多媒体接口下载图片到自己的服务器,此处获得的 serverId 即 medi
随机推荐
- 正则表达式实现字符的模糊匹配功能示例
- C# 判断时间段是否相交的实现方法
- 用批处理实现的创建带日期的文件夹的代码
- Java调用微信客服消息实现发货通知的方法详解
- Linux下安装IPython配置python开发环境教程
- C/C++程序编译流程详解
- Android绘制炫酷引导界面
- php结合redis实现高并发下的抢购、秒杀功能的实例
- spring快速入门实例教程
- js模拟jquery的slide和fadeIn和fadeOut功能
- 用ASP读取/写入UTF-8编码格式的文件
- juqery 学习之三 选择器 子元素与表单
- jQuery AJAX实现调用页面后台方法和web服务定义的方法分享
- android 左右滑动+索引图标实现方法与代码
- C语言 循环详解及简单代码示例
- Java编程实现高斯模糊和图像的空间卷积详解
- asp.net core配置文件加载过程的深入了解
- Python3.6使用tesseract-ocr的正确方法
- java 键盘输入一个数,输出数组中指定元素的示例
- 利用二进制文件安装etcd的教程详解